区块链技术是如何确保数据的安全性和不可篡改性的?
区块链技术的核心特征之一是确保数据的安全性和不可篡改性。这一特征靠几个重要机制共同实现,主要包括分布式账本、加密技术及共识机制等。这些机制相互作用,使得区块链在多个行业中逐渐获得重视与应用。
数据的分布式存储是区块链的基础。不同于传统数据库将数据集中存储在单一服务器上,区块链将数据分散到网络中多个节点,每个参与者都有一份完整的账本副本。这意味着,即使某个节点遭到攻击或失效,其他节点仍然可以恢复数据,确保整个网络的完整性与可靠性。
每一笔交易在区块链中被记录为一个区块。当一个新事务发生时,它会形成一个新区块并与前一个区块通过指纹(哈希值)连接起来。这个哈希值是一个独特的数字标识符,与区块中的所有信息都相关联。任何企图修改一个区块数据的行为都会导致该区块的哈希值变化,从而破坏与后续区块之间的联系,使得篡改变得极其困难。
加密算法在区块链中扮演着至关重要的角色。信息在进入区块链前通常会经过加密处理,确保只有拥有特定密钥的用户能够解读数据。这种加密手段对于保护敏感信息和个人数据至关重要,能够有效阻止未授权访问。
在网络中,各个参与者通过共识机制来验证交易的合法性和一致性。这一机制确保了每个节点在添加新区块之前,必须与其他节点达成一致,确认数据的真实有效性。不同的区块链使用不同的共识机制,比如工作量证明、权益证明等,这些机制都旨在防止数据篡改和双重支出的问题。
"https://www.chainsafeai.com/" title="智能合约">智能合约也是区块链技术提升安全性的重要组成部分。"https://www.chainsafeai.com/" title="智能合约">智能合约是自动化执行的协议,其条款通过区块链编程实现。一旦条件被满足,程序将自动执行,从而消除了对第三方的依赖。这种方式不仅加快了交易流程,同时也降低了潜在的欺诈风险。
区块链的透明性也有助于增强数据的安全性。尽管区块链数据是不可篡改的,但所有交易记录对网络中的所有参与者都是可见的。这种开放性使得任何人都可以验证交易的真实性和合法性,进一步增强了对系统的信任。这种透明度也是传统系统所难以实现的。
为了进一步强化安全性,许多区块链网络还引入了多重签名机制。在这种机制下,多个用户需要共同授权才能进行特定交易。这有效降低了单点故障的风险,增加了篡改的难度,因为攻击者必须控制多个密钥才能实施破坏。
数据备份与恢复机制也是区块链确保不可篡改性的必要条件之一。通过将数据同时存储在多个节点上,系统即使面临部分节点的失效,仍能完整恢复信息,从而保证了数据的长期安全性和可用性。
通过分布式存储、加密算法、共识机制等多重手段,区块链技术为数据提供了高水平的安全性与不可篡改性。这些优势使其在金融、供应链、医疗等众多领域的应用正在不断增加,值得进一步探索与研究。
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能"https://www.chainsafeai.com/" title="合约审计">合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。